              As well as the power to go with it. Oscar has lost basically all of his speed as well. I actually re-watched the Forbes fight the other day, and after seeing it in hindsight I don't know how so many people picked against Pac, including me. His face got busted up really quick, he was slow and there were so many opportunities that he just couldn't capitalise on. It was a very telling performance. He also looked slightly drained in that fight too, he had that same odd, skinny forearm, flabby middle look about him that was ten times worse in the Pac fight. Sad.

              Anyway, Jones was still quite good actually. He would have beaten most of the top guys in that fight against Calzaghe or certainly made it close. If you had never seen Jones Jr fight before he would have looked like a very good opponent that got beat, whereas if you had never seen Oscar before you would have thought he was an old man that should just not be in there.
